What is B2B Growth Hacking?

B2B growth hacking isn’t about magic tricks; it’s about leveraging data-driven insights to fuel sustainable business expansion. Think of it as a scientific approach to customer acquisition and retention, where experimentation and analysis are the primary tools. Unlike traditional marketing, which often falls short in the complex B2B world of longer sales cycles and multiple decision-makers, growth hacking focuses on targeted, data-driven strategies to achieve impactful results. It’s about finding the most efficient and effective ways to connect with your ideal customers and build lasting relationships.

Consider the success stories of companies like Slack, Dropbox, and HubSpot. Their meteoric rise wasn’t accidental; it was the result of innovative growth hacking tactics. Slack leveraged word-of-mouth marketing, Dropbox implemented a powerful referral program, and HubSpot championed inbound marketing. These companies prioritized experimentation, iteration, and scalability, achieving impressive growth in record time.

Key Components of B2B Growth Hacking

B2B growth hacking comprises several interconnected components that work synergistically to drive rapid business growth. These key elements include content marketing, marketing automation, and lead generation.

Content Marketing

Content marketing is the engine of B2B growth hacking. By creating valuable, informative, and engaging content tailored to your target audience’s needs and interests, you can position your company as a thought leader in your industry. This content can take various forms, from blog posts and white papers to case studies, webinars, and videos. Consistent delivery of high-quality content builds trust, credibility, and brand awareness, driving qualified leads into your sales funnel.

Marketing Automation

Marketing automation streamlines your marketing efforts, improves efficiency, and scales your growth initiatives. Automation tools enable you to segment your audience, personalize messaging, and deliver targeted content at the optimal time through the appropriate channels.

Lead Generation

Effective lead generation is the lifeblood of B2B growth hacking. To achieve rapid growth, your company must consistently attract and convert high-quality leads. This involves identifying the right channels and tactics to reach your target audience and encourage them to take action. Effective lead generation tactics include creating compelling content offers, leveraging social media and paid advertising, implementing lead capture forms on your website, attending industry events, and partnering with other businesses.
